New York City Bag Bill Hinges on Gov. Cuomo
February 8, 2017 at 2:31 pm

Yesterday, the New York Assembly passed legislation to effectively block New York City's proposed new fee on single-use paper and plastic bags. The State Senate passed the bill as well on Monday. Now, the bill is going to New York Gov. Andrew Cuomo for his consideration.
